On the Theory and Application of the Ng-Perron Unit Root Test——the Stationary Analyses of the China's Macroeconomics Series

Abstract
Combining the GLS de-trending and modified PP test and feasible point optimal test,Ng and Perron(2001) developed the MGLS statistics used to test the unit root.Comparing with the conventional PP test and ADF test,the statistics have more power and better size,which is worth popularizing in the actual analysis.However,there is less applied in the known literatures.We systemically analyze and describe the Ng-Perron unit root test in both theoretical way and applicational.What's more,by the test,we research the stationary of the series of the nominal GDP,real GDP and real interest rate.Through our analyses,we hope the use of the Ng-Perron unit root test can be standardized and more widely used in the empirical analyses.
